What Exactly is Muscular Endurance?

Before we change your workout routine, we need to understand the mechanics of your muscles. Think about the physical difference between an Olympic weightlifter and a rower. The weightlifter uses raw, explosive power to move hundreds of pounds for just a few seconds. That action relies on pure strength and what we call fast-twitch muscle fibers.

The rower, however, relies on slow-twitch muscle fibers. These specific fibers are biologically designed to resist fatigue. They allow the athlete to keep pulling the oars with force for minutes or hours at a time. Muscular endurance relies heavily on training these slow-twitch fibers. When you focus on this type of fitness, you are actively training your body to deliver oxygen to your working tissues more efficiently. You are also teaching your muscles how to clear out the waste products that cause that familiar, painful burning sensation. High muscular endurance means your body can sustain repeated physical contractions without waving the white flag.

Why You Keep Burning Out

It is incredibly frustrating when your mind wants to keep pushing, but your physical body refuses. You might be swimming, doing high-rep squats, or carrying boxes during a move, and suddenly, your limbs feel like they are filled with wet cement.

This happens because your muscles run out of their preferred fuel and become overwhelmed by metabolic byproducts. When you demand continuous work from a muscle group, it rapidly burns through its stored energy, known as glycogen. As the muscle breaks down this energy, hydrogen ions begin to build up. This creates an acidic environment directly inside the muscle tissue. The acid physically interferes with the muscle fibers’ ability to slide past one another and contract. That intense burn you feel right before you drop the weight or stop running is the acid telling your body to halt.

Improving your muscular endurance alters this physical response completely. Your body adapts by storing larger amounts of glycogen. It also builds new, microscopic blood vessels called capillaries, which deliver fresh oxygen and rapidly sweep away the acid buildup. Training specifically for stamina pushes your physical threshold much higher, allowing you to work harder and longer before the burn stops you in your tracks.

Top Muscular Endurance Tips for Better Fitness and Strength

If you are ready to stop dropping grocery bags on the stairs, you need to alter the way you exercise. Lifting the heaviest weight possible for three repetitions builds raw strength. Running on a treadmill for an hour builds heart health. To target your muscles’ ability to endure, we must find the sweet spot between the two.

Lighten the Load, Increase the Reps

The most absolute rule of building stamina is changing your repetition range. If your normal routine involves sets of five to eight reps, you are targeting strength. To shift the focus, you need to strip some weight off the barbell or grab much lighter dumbbells. Aim for sets of 12 to 20 repetitions. Sometimes, pushing your sets all the way to 30 reps is highly effective.

The weight should feel relatively easy for the first ten movements. The real challenge should only start to set in during the final five or six repetitions. By forcing the muscle to contract repeatedly under a lighter load, you heavily stimulate those fatigue-resistant slow-twitch fibers. Do not let your ego get in the way here. Lifting light weights for high reps is grueling in a completely different way than heavy lifting. The burn will be intense, but pushing through it safely is exactly how physical adaptation happens.

Shorten Your Rest Periods

When you lift heavy weights, your nervous system requires two to three full minutes of rest between sets to recover. When training for muscular endurance, you actually want to keep the muscles slightly fatigued throughout the entire session. You want to force them to recover while under stress.

Cut your rest periods down to 30 or 45 seconds maximum. This short window keeps your heart rate elevated and prevents the muscle from fully clearing out the lactic acid before the next set begins. This specific strategy alerts your body that it needs to become vastly more efficient at clearing waste products on the fly. The first time you try this, you will likely have to drop the weight even more on your second and third sets to finish your reps. That is a completely normal part of the process.

Master Bodyweight Exercises

You do not always need a gym full of expensive equipment to build incredible stamina. Your own body weight provides excellent, natural resistance. Push-ups, bodyweight squats, lunges, and pull-ups are fantastic tools. Because these movements use multiple joints and large muscle groups at once, they demand a massive amount of oxygen and energy.

Try performing a set of push-ups until you physically cannot complete another one with strict form. Rest for one minute, and then try again. Week by week, you will notice the number of repetitions you can perform steadily climbing. Bodyweight training translates perfectly to everyday life. You are literally teaching your muscles how to move your own frame for longer periods without tiring out.

Try Isometric Holds

Most standard exercises involve moving a joint through a range of motion. Isometric exercises require you to hold a single, static position under tension for a set amount of time. The plank is the most famous example of an isometric hold. Wall sits and holding a pull-up halfway to the bar are other great examples.

These movements force the muscle to stay contracted without a single break. This builds serious, undeniable stamina in the targeted tissues. Start by holding a plank for 30 seconds. Next week, aim for 40 seconds. Keep pushing the time upward as your body adapts. Isometric holds are fantastic for building the muscular endurance of your core, which keeps you standing tall and protects your lower spine during long days.

Mix in Circuit Training

Instead of doing three sets of one exercise and then slowly moving to the next machine, string several different exercises together into a continuous circuit. Perform one set of squats, immediately drop to the floor for push-ups, then stand right back up for lunges, and finish with a plank. Rest for 60 seconds only after completing the entire sequence, then repeat it.

Circuit training forces different muscle groups to work sequentially. While your chest rests during the leg lunges, your heart and lungs are still pumping furiously to supply oxygen. This creates a massive demand on your cardiovascular system while simultaneously challenging the local stamina of the specific muscles involved.

Fueling Your Body for Sustained Effort

You cannot expect a car to drive for hundreds of miles on a nearly empty gas tank, and you cannot expect your muscles to perform hundreds of repetitions without the proper fuel. Nutrition plays a massive, undeniable role in your ability to sustain physical effort over time.

Carbohydrates Are Your Friends

When it comes to high-repetition training, carbohydrates are your primary, preferred fuel source. Your body breaks down carbs into glucose, which is then stored directly inside the muscles and liver as glycogen. During a grueling, high-rep workout, your muscles constantly pull energy from these specific glycogen stores.

If you walk into a workout with low glycogen because you skipped lunch or severely restricted your carbohydrate intake, your muscles will hit a wall and fatigue much faster. Focus on consuming complex carbohydrates like sweet potatoes, oats, brown rice, and whole-grain bread a few hours before you train. These foods provide a slow, steady release of usable energy. After your workout, consuming carbohydrates alongside a protein source helps replenish those depleted stores quickly.

Hydration and Muscle Function

Water is critical for every single biological function in your body, but it is especially important for sustained, repeated muscle contraction. Even a small drop in your overall hydration levels rapidly reduces your physical performance.

When you become dehydrated, your total blood volume actually decreases. This means your heart has to work much harder to pump blood, oxygen, and nutrients to your working limbs. Dehydration also severely impairs your body’s ability to regulate its internal heat, causing you to feel exhausted earlier in the session. Drink plenty of water constantly throughout the day, not just the hour before you exercise. If you are doing a long circuit training session where you are sweating profusely, consider an electrolyte beverage to help replace the sodium and potassium lost in your sweat, which actively prevents cramping.

A Sample Muscular Endurance Workout Routine

Reading about fitness theory is helpful, but putting it into actual practice is where the real physical changes happen. Here is a highly effective routine designed specifically to build stamina. You can do this at home with very basic equipment.

Lower Body Endurance Circuit

Your legs carry your body weight through the world every single day, so they require exceptional stamina. Try completing this specific circuit three to four times, resting only 45 seconds between the full rounds.

  • Bodyweight Squats: 25 repetitions. Keep your chest up and go as low as your hip mobility comfortably allows.

  • Walking Lunges: 20 repetitions per leg. Focus heavily on balance and control rather than rushing through the movement.

  • Glute Bridges: 20 repetitions. Squeeze the glute muscles hard at the very top of every single repetition.

  • Wall Sit: Hold for 45 to 60 seconds. Keep your thighs parallel to the floor and breathe deeply.

Upper Body and Core Stamina Day

This routine targets your chest, back, shoulders, and core muscles. Again, complete the sequence three to four times with minimal rest periods.

  • Push-ups: As many repetitions as possible until your form starts to break down. If you need to drop to your knees to keep the set going, do it.

  • Dumbbell Rows (Light weight): 15 to 20 repetitions per arm. Focus on squeezing your shoulder blades together.

  • Shoulder Lateral Raises (Light weight): 15 repetitions. The burning sensation in your shoulders will peak right here.

  • Plank: Hold for 60 seconds. Keep your body locked in a perfectly straight line from your heels to your head.

Overcoming Mental Fatigue During Training

We have to address the psychological aspect of this specific training style. Lifting a heavy barbell for three seconds requires focused, intense aggression. Doing 30 repetitions of a walking lunge requires deep mental resilience. Your brain will absolutely beg you to stop long before your actual muscles physically fail.

The burning sensation caused by lactic acid buildup is highly uncomfortable. It is supposed to be. Your brain interprets this physical discomfort as a sign of immediate danger, sending loud, frantic signals to your conscious mind telling you to put the weight down immediately.

Learning to differentiate between the safe, productive burn of muscle fatigue and the sharp, warning pain of an actual injury takes practice. The muscular burn is safe. It is a clear sign that the tissue is working hard and preparing to adapt. When you reach that mental point where you want to quit, try to detach yourself from the physical sensation. Focus entirely on your breathing. Count your physical breaths instead of counting the repetitions. Tell yourself you will just do three more reps, and then reassess how you feel. Often, once you push past that first wave of intense discomfort, you find a second wind. You quickly realize you had plenty more gas in the tank than your brain initially calculated.

Tracking Your Muscular Endurance Progress

If you do not track your workouts on paper or on your phone, you are just guessing. To ensure your muscular endurance tips for better fitness and strength are actually yielding results, you need a training log. Write down the exercises, the exact weight used, and the precise number of repetitions you completed for every single set.

Next week, your goal is simple: beat your previous numbers. If you did 20 push-ups last week, fight hard for 21 or 22 this week. If you held a wall sit for 45 seconds, push for 50 seconds. Because you are dealing with such high rep ranges, progress looks very different than it does with heavy weightlifting. You might not add a heavier dumbbell for six weeks, but if your repetition count keeps climbing, your stamina is absolutely improving.

Another highly effective way to track progress is by measuring your rest periods. If you previously needed 60 seconds of rest to recover between rounds of squats, and now you only need 40 seconds to catch your breath, your cardiovascular and muscular systems have become vastly more efficient.

Why High-Rep Training is Great for Your Joints

There is a massive, often overlooked benefit to focusing on stamina rather than maximum raw power. As we get older, lifting incredibly heavy weights takes a heavy toll on our joints, tendons, and ligaments. Heavy squats and deadlifts are amazing for building raw strength, but they require absolutely perfect form and carry a much higher risk of injury if things go slightly wrong.

Training for muscular endurance uses much lighter weights. This places far less mechanical, grinding stress on your aging joints. The high repetitions pump massive amounts of fresh blood into the surrounding connective tissues, which actually helps nourish the joints and keep them healthy and lubricated. Many people who suffer from aching knees or stiff elbows find that switching to a high-rep, lighter-weight routine allows them to stay highly active and break a sweat without waking up in physical pain the next morning. It is a highly sustainable way to train for long-term health.

Overcoming Stagnation in Your Routine

Eventually, the human body will adapt to absolutely whatever you throw at it. If you do the exact same bodyweight circuit with the exact same repetitions for three months straight, your physical progress will completely stall. Your muscles will become perfectly efficient at that specific task and feel zero biological need to improve any further.

To keep building endurance week after week, you must continue to introduce new variables. If you have mastered a certain dumbbell weight for 20 repetitions, do not just stay there forever. You have a few options to force progress. You can increase the weight slightly and try to fight for 20 reps again. You can keep the weight exactly the same but shorten your rest period from 45 seconds to a strict 30 seconds. Or, you can change the exercise completely. If your legs are accustomed to doing forward lunges, switch to reverse lunges or step-ups. By slightly altering the angle or the specific demand, you force the nervous system and the muscle fibers to learn a brand new pattern, sparking fresh physical adaptations.
